An award-winning reporter writing about stargazing and the night sky.Follow AuthorApr 25, 2026, 03:11am EDT--:-- / --:--This voice experience is generated by AI. Learn more.This voice experience is generated by AI. Learn more.An artist's impression of a theoretical planet orbiting a redder star, which could cause microbes and plants on the planet's surface to reflect very different colours from Earth's green forests.Gillis LowryA new study has identified 45 rocky exoplanets — planets orbiting other stars in the Milky Way — that may be capable of supporting life. The research, published in the Monthly Notices of the Royal Astronomical Society, narrows down the most promising candidates from more than 6,000 known exoplanets.The international team, led by Professor Lisa Kaltenegger of Cornell University, analyzed data from the European Space Agency’s Gaia mission and NASA’s Exoplanet Archive to identify planets within the so-called habitable zone. This region is defined by conditions that allow liquid water to exist on a planet’s surface.“Our paper reveals where you should travel to find life if we ever built a ‘Hail Mary’ spacecraft,” said Kaltenegger, referring to the Hollywood movie depicting an astronaut on a years-long mission to search for life beyond Earth. The planets featured in the movie, Tau Ceti and 40 Eridani A, are not on the shortlist.Distant Worlds And ‘Project Hail Mary’Among the shortlisted planets are well-known exoplanets such as Proxima Centauri b, just 4.2 light-years away, TRAPPIST-1f (41 light-years), and Kepler-186f (500 light-years), alongside less familiar candidates such as TOI-715 b (137 light-years).
